What Defines a Luxury Train Journey?
A luxury train journey is distinguished by its exceptional service, elegant design, and exclusive experiences. Cabins are often modeled after historic Pullman cars or feature modern suites with en-suite bathrooms, butler service, and panoramic windows. Gourmet dining, curated excursions, and personalized attention elevate the experience beyond traditional rail travel, making each trip as memorable as the destinations themselves [1] .
Iconic Luxury Train Routes Around the World
Several renowned luxury trains operate across diverse continents, each offering a distinct blend of scenery and cultural immersion. These iconic routes set the standard for opulent train travel:
- Venice Simplon-Orient-Express (Europe): Perhaps the most famous luxury train, this art deco masterpiece runs between cities like Venice, Paris, and Istanbul, offering meticulously restored 1920s carriages, fine dining, and unparalleled service. Travelers can experience multi-day itineraries that include overnight stays and curated excursions [4] .
- Rovos Rail (Africa): Known as the “Pride of Africa,” Rovos Rail operates between Cape Town, Pretoria, and even Victoria Falls, with Edwardian-style cabins, gourmet cuisine, and off-train adventures such as safaris and historic tours [2] .
- Eastern & Oriental Express (Southeast Asia): Connecting Singapore, Malaysia, and Thailand, this train features elegant cabins, regional cuisine, and immersive off-board experiences, including guided city tours and cultural performances [4] .
- Rocky Mountaineer (Canada): Traverse the Canadian Rockies in glass-domed coaches, savoring gourmet meals and breathtaking views of mountains, forests, and rivers. The journey includes overnight hotel stays in scenic locations [1] .
- The Ghan and Indian Pacific (Australia): The Ghan crosses Australia north to south through the heart of the Outback, while the Indian Pacific journeys coast-to-coast from Sydney to Perth, offering luxurious accommodations and curated off-train excursions [1] .
- Deccan Odyssey and Maharaja’s Express (India): These trains deliver a royal experience with palatial cabins, fine Indian and international cuisine, and guided tours of UNESCO World Heritage Sites and cultural landmarks [2] .

Real-World Example: Around the World by Luxury Train
Some companies offer comprehensive packages that combine multiple luxury trains into a single “round-the-world” adventure. For example, Railbookers presents a 60-day itinerary spanning 12 countries, featuring renowned trains such as the Venice Simplon-Orient-Express, Rocky Mountaineer, and Rovos Rail. Travelers enjoy curated excursions, five-star accommodations, and seamless transfers between trains, allowing for a truly global experience [3] .
